There was a sudden surge after the company posted its recent earnings results last week, which highlighted what could be the next big growth opportunity in tech: edge AI. Rather than sending AI requests to the cloud, doing it on the actual device is what's referred to as edge AI. And this is where Ambiq can thrive. It makes ultra-low-power semiconductors that can be critical for edge AI. The company says it has now powered more than 300 million devices to date. As privacy and security grow in importance in AI, edge AI is likely to come into greater focus. The company has been experiencing a surge in demand, with sales rising by a little over 59% during the first three months of the year, with its top line totaling $25.1 million. It did, however, incur a loss of $10.2 million, which was larger than the $8.3 million loss it incurred in the prior-year period. Ambiq's business isn't profitable, and its bottom line didn't improve despite the surge in sales. Meanwhile, its top three customers also accounted for 71% of net revenue, which can make it highly vulnerable and dependent on just a few customers. This is a stock that looks as though it should have some promising potential as AI needs evolve. But as with many small-cap stocks, there's plenty of risk and uncertainty here.
